Summary

Some UEFI firmware for Intel(R) reference platforms contains an incomplete cleanup vulnerability that may allow information disclosure. A system software adversary with a privileged user and a low complexity attack may enable data exposure. This requires local access but no user interaction. The vulnerability may impact system confidentiality (high), but not integrity or availability.

Risk Assessment

A local attacker with privileged access can access sensitive data stored in UEFI, potentially leading to confidentiality breaches.

Recommendation

Apply UEFI firmware updates provided by Intel for affected platforms.

Original NVD description (English source)

Incomplete cleanup in some UEFI firmware for some Intel(R) reference platforms within UEFI may allow an information disclosure. System software adversary with a privileged user combined with a low complexity attack may enable data exposure. This result may potentially occur via local access when attack requirements are present without special internal knowledge and requires no user interaction. The potential vulnerability may impact the confidentiality (none), integrity (none) and availability (none) of the vulnerable system, resulting in subsequent system confidentiality (high), integrity (none) and availability (none) impacts.
